The computer revolution didn't end work. It ended up creating entire industries no one imagined: software engineering, UX design, digital marketing, cybersecurity. The internet did the same: e-commerce, social media, cloud computing, streaming.
We are part of the industry that while AI will transform and eliminate some roles, history tells us it will also create a whole new tier of jobs and ways of creating that don't exist yet.
The question we're asking goes beyond short-term job elimination. It's about whether your child will be ready to build the new ones.

| Grade | Ontario Curriculum | Raise The Stars Target |
|---|---|---|
| Grade 5 | Human Organ Systems | Health-Tech Sensor Wearable |
| Grade 6 | Biodiversity & Habitats | Drone-Based Ecosystem Mapping |
| Grade 7 | Structures & Mechanisms | Load-Bearing Bridge Design Competition |
| Grade 8 | Systems in Action | Autonomous Robot Navigation |
| Grade 9 | Biology: Sustainable Ecosystems | IoT Environmental Monitoring Station |
| Grade 10 | Academic Science | Biotech Wearable Prototype |
| Grade 11 | Physics: Mechanics | Renewable Energy System Design |
| Grade 12 | Advanced Functions | AI-Assisted Engineering Capstone |
